Oscar is heading into his first preseason tour with Chelsea, and he hopes to have many more in his future.
There have been reports that linked the Brazilian midfielder with a summer move to Italian champions Juventus, but he has denied any rumors and claims he is committed to Chelsea.

Despite having played three seasons for Chelsea, Oscar has never played a full preseason with the club as he was always given rest after representing Brazil in international tournaments earlier in the summers. However, the 23-year-old missed the Copa America this year through injury, and is currently with the Blues in Montreal for training camp.
Oscar signed an extension last season that will keep him at Stamford Bridge until 2019, and the midfielder says he never thought about leaving London.I know there has been a lot of talk about Juventus, but I am very, very happy at Chelsea. Last year I signed a new contract and I want to stay a long time at Chelsea. I have never been unsettled by what was being said.
I haven’t been able to do have a pre-season for the past five years because I have had to play so many games in the summer, so this pre-season for me is very important.
Most players don’t like to get injured, but it did force me to have a rest. This is important and now I have no injury and will be fresh for the season.”
After a brilliant start to the season in 2014, Oscar didn’t play a full 90 minutes for Chelsea after January as nagging cut his year short. With more than two months of rest and a full preseason in order, Oscar will look to get back into form before Chelsea kicks off the 2015-16 Premier League season against Swansea City on August 8.
